Compact Argumentation Frameworks
Abstract argumentation frameworks (AFs) are one of the most studied
formalisms in AI. In this work, we introduce a certain subclass of AFs which we
call compact. Given an extension-based semantics, the corresponding compact AFs
are characterized by the feature that each argument of the AF occurs in at
least one extension. This not only guarantees a certain notion of fairness;
compact AFs are thus also minimal in the sense that no argument can be removed
without changing the outcome. We address the following questions in the paper:
(1) How are the classes of compact AFs related for different semantics? (2)
Under which circumstances can AFs be transformed into equivalent compact ones?
(3) Finally, we show that compact AFs are indeed a non-trivial subclass, since

Focus Triggers and Focus Types from a Corpus Perspective
The article discusses several issues relevant for the annotation of written and spoken corpus data with information structure. We discuss ways to identify focus top-down (via questions under discussion) or bottom-up (starting from pitch accents). We introduce a two-dimensional labelling scheme for information status and propose a way to distinguish between contrastive and non-contrastive information. Moreover, we take side in a current debate, claiming that focus is triggered by two sources: newness and elicited alternatives (contrast). This may lead to a high number of semantic-pragmatic foci in a single sentence. In each prosodic phrase there can be one primary focus (marked by a nuclear pitch accent) and several secondary foci (marked by weaker prosodic prominence).
